1. Paid Support: Priority Technical Assistance
Aspose Paid Support is designed for users seeking fast and efficient technical assistance with their Aspose products. This service focuses on resolving specific technical issues and providing guidance on API implementation and usage. Here are its key features:
- Focus on Technical Issues: Paid Support addresses technical problems, such as debugging, providing workarounds, or delivering hotfixes for the latest product versions.
- Support Levels: Aspose offers three tiers of paid support: Developer Support (up to 3 incidents per year), Business Support (up to 6 incidents per year), and Enterprise Support (up to 6 incidents per year, with additional communication options like direct email or phone calls).
- Helpdesk Access: Users gain access to the Paid Support Helpdesk platform, where they can submit tickets and track request history. The service guarantees an initial response within 24 hours on business days.
- Limitations: Support is limited to a fixed number of incidents per year, depending on the tier. Multiple unrelated issues in a single ticket may be split and counted as separate incidents. Hotfixes and new features are available only for the latest product version.
- Target Audience: Ideal for developers and companies using Aspose APIs who encounter technical challenges during implementation or usage.
2. Paid Consulting: Customized Solutions and Development
Aspose Paid Consulting goes beyond technical support, offering tailored solutions and expert guidance for specific projects. This service is designed for clients needing assistance with designing, developing, or integrating complex solutions using Aspose APIs.
- Focus on Custom Solutions: Paid Consulting involves working with Aspose experts to develop specific functionalities, optimize performance, or integrate APIs into complex systems. This may include creating custom code, advising on architecture, or implementing client-specific requirements.
- Flexibility and In-Depth Collaboration: Unlike Paid Support, which is limited to resolving incidents, Paid Consulting offers deeper collaboration, including guidance on best practices, project planning, and custom implementations.
- Personalized Approach: The service is tailored to the client’s unique needs, which may involve working on complex projects like large-scale document manipulation, process automation, or integration with other platforms.
- Target Audience: Ideal for companies with complex or unique requirements needing expert consultation for designing and developing solutions.
